Part 1 (Virtual) – Built to Be Seen: Brand on Purpose Workshop

GDI Pathways for Entrepreneurship is pleased to partner with CCDF and SMEDCO to share two FREE upcoming workshops designed specifically for Métis Women Entrepreneurs!

This two-part series is all about helping you build a strong brand and use AI tools (like ChatGPT) to make your marketing faster, easier, and more authentic. The sessions were developed and will be led by Karey Kapell, a proud Métis woman entrepreneur and co-founder of Bark Agency.

While these workshops are part of a series, you’re welcome to attend either session individually, though we strongly recommend attending both if you can.

Part 1 (Virtual) – Built to Be Seen: Brand on Purpose

📅 Friday, September 5 |⏰ 10:00 AM – 12:00 PM |💻 Online via Zoom (will be recorded) | 🔗REGISTER HERE

Get clear on your message, audience, and brand identity — so your marketing finally sounds like you

Part 2 (In-Person) – Seen, Heard, and Automated: AI Tools for Marketing with Soul

📅 Wednesday, September 10 |⏰ 10:00 AM – 1:00 PM |📍Saskatoon | 🔗REGISTER HERE

📅 Friday, September 12 |⏰ 10:00 AM – 1:00 PM |📍Regina | 🔗REGISTER HERE

In this hands-on session, you’ll learn how to:

  • Write social posts and emails more quickly
  • Stay consistent in your marketing
  • Train AI tools to match your brand voice, not sound like a robot

GDI is a Saskatchewan-based educational, employment and cultural institute serving Métis across the province
